Saving Lives


In the streets of Accra, Ghana, there are more than 60,000 children living on the streets. Many of them have left their life to try to find a job or because they decided to run away from home. Many if these children end up going into the human trafficking business or they end up still living on the streets, hardly alive. These children have to rummage through trash and the sewers just to find food. They sleep out in the open in every season, and constantly get sick. Many of these children have diseases such as malaria, rashes, various types of infections and headaches. There are many factors that lead children to the streets such as a sudden population growth in urban areas, and that they think they will make  better life in the streets, rather than stay at home and finish school.
